Panda Express Black Pepper Chicken

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

  • 2 lbs chicken thighs, cut into bite-sized pieces
  • 1 cup celery, sliced
  • 1 onion, sliced
  • 3 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• 1 tablespoon gar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on ginger, minced
  • 2 tablespoons cornstarch
  • 1/2 cup chicken broth
  • Salt to taste

Instructions

  1. Marinate the chicken: In a bowl, combine the chicken thighs with soy sauce and black pepper, letting it marinate for about 15 minutes.
  2. Heat the oil: In a large skillet over medium-high heat, add vegetable oil.
  3. Sauté aromatics: Toss in the minced garlic and ginger, sautéing for about 30 seconds until fragrant.
  4. Cook the chicken: Add the marinated chicken to the skillet, spreading it out in a single layer. Cook for about 5-7 minutes, or until browned on all sides.
  5. Add veggies: Stir in the celery and onion, cooking until tender, about 4-5 minutes.
  6. Prepare the sauce: In a small bowl, mix the cornstarch with chicken broth until smooth, then pour this mixture into the skillet while stirring frequently.
  7. Thicken the sauce: Cook until the sauce thickens, about 2-3 minutes.
  8. Season to taste: Add a couple pinches of salt to taste and stir gently.
  9. Serve: Serve hot over rice or noodles, with extra black pepper if desired.
